Output ffabfd66ca8c9048f07243f52eee9e52ef6034b26230e3858770c75e4a8354c0:0

value
1624112
script pubkey
OP_0 OP_PUSHBYTES_20 e7ba704908193abe6b61563cb8a4daa2f6bf60b6
address
bc1qu7a8qjggryatu6mp2c7t3fx65tmt7c9kpsenrv
transaction
ffabfd66ca8c9048f07243f52eee9e52ef6034b26230e3858770c75e4a8354c0